(Sportsbook Betting Lines) - Already 18 games out of first place in the American League
East, the Baltimore Orioles can at least try to have some fun by shaking up
the standings with 12 straight matchups against their division opponents.
The Orioles will kick off their tour through the AL East tonight with the
first of three straight meetings with the Toronto Blue Jays at Rogers Centre.
They will also visit the Yankees for three games before hosting Boston and New
York for six encounters at Camden Yards.
Baltimore has dropped four of five and nine of its last 12 games, including
the final two portions of a three-game home series versus the Oakland Athletics. In Thursday's 7-5 loss to the A's, Mark Hendrickson gave up three
runs during a decisive five-run eighth inning to absorb the loss and blow a
three-run lead for the Orioles, who got seven innings out of starter Brad
Bergesen. Bergesen permitted four runs on four hits and three walks.
"You take a three-run lead in there to the eighth and a lot of things happen
that don't go your way," said O's manager Dave Trembley. "You make the
decisions that you think are the right ones and you hope they work out."
Miguel Tejada drove in two runs, Matt Wieters had two hits and an RBI and
Julio Lugo finished 3-for-5 with a run scored in defeat.
Orioles outfielder Adam Jones finished with two hits and has hit in a career-
high 13 straight games, going 16-for-50 with a .320 batting average in that
time. He has hit safely in 18 of his last 19 contests.
Innings-eater Kevin Millwood could use some offensive firepower when he takes
the mound tonight for the O's. Millwood is 0-4 with a 3.71 earned run average
in 10 starts and has posted three straight no-decisions. He previously took
the hill at Nationals Park in Washington on Sunday and gave up three runs,
struck out eight and allowed eight hits in 6 1/3 innings of a 4-3 loss.
Millwood is 0-3 in five road starts this season and will face Toronto for the
second time in 2010. He lost to the Blue Jays in a 5-2 decision on April 11 at
Camden Yards, where he yielded four runs (1 earned) over 7 2/3 frames. The
veteran right-hander is just 2-5 with a 4.80 ERA in 10 career starts against
Toronto and is 1-3 in six lifetime starts at Rogers Centre.
Toronto commences its own barrage of matchups with the American League East
and will kick off a nine-game homestand Friday versus the Orioles, Rays and
Yankees. It will then visit Tampa Bay for three meetings to complete the 12-
game journey against division foes.
The Blue Jays have dropped five of seven games and just lost the last two
installments of a three-game road set against the Los Angeles Angels of Anaheim. They suffered a 6-5 loss in Wednesday's series finale as Angels
outfielder Bobby Abreu drove in the game-winning run with a single in the
bottom of the ninth.
Scott Downs was saddled with the loss, while Edwin Encarnacion and Jeremy Reed
had two RBI apiece for the Blue Jays, who went 3-5 on an eight-game road trip.
"Our guys never quit. It's another tough loss," Blue Jays manager Cito Gaston
said. "I like the way our guys kept battling."
Brandon Morrow started for the Jays and did not factor in the decision after
allowing three runs and three hits in five innings.
Toronto is currently tied with Boston at 6 1/2 games off the AL East lead.
Shaun Marcum will lead the Jays into tonight's series opener and has been on a
roll since late April. Marcum opened the season 0-1 with a 4.00 earned run
average in his first four starts, but is 4-0 with a 2.03 ERA in six starts
since. He is coming off last Sunday's 12-4 win at Arizona in which he
scattered three runs through five innings. Marcum also struck out eight
batters to push his 2010 mark to 4-1 in 10 starts.
The right-hander faced Baltimore earlier this season in a 5-2 win at Camden
Yards, but did not record a decision with six innings of two-run ball. Marcum
is only 1-2 with a 5.68 ERA in 11 career games -- nine starts -- in this
series.
Toronto swept the Orioles in three games back in early April and has won eight
of the past 11 contests between the clubs. Baltimore is winless in its last
five visits to Rogers Centre.

Will he or won't he? Now that the Dallas Cowboys have a new head coach in Wade Phillips, the big question will be: Does Terrell Owens stay with the team.
Jerry Jones continues to suggest that Terrell Owens will remain with the team.
"I've said that he's back, he's here, he's under contract," Jones said. "In the interviews I've just been through (to hire a new coach), it was very clear to me how highly he's thought of and how much of an impact he had on our offensive success."
Just to be sure though, Terrell Owens cleared out his locker and removed his name plate.
Terrell Owens was among the Cowboys most productive players this past season, catching 85 passes for 1,180 yards and a league-best 13 touchdowns.
But T.O. is due a $3 million roster bonus in June, then a $5 million salary this season. Cutting him before then would save a lot of money and headaches.
